No, solar panels don't make your house hotter. . Studies have shown that solar panels can reduce the heat absorption of a roof by up to 38%, resulting in approximately a 5-degree temperature drop compared to homes without solar panels. Though the exact results may vary depending on your location and other factors, installing solar panels could. . In short, solar panels do not significantly increase the temperature of a house. Solar Roof is a building-integrated photovoltaic (BIPV) system that incorporates photovoltaic (PV) tiles as roof coverings to generate on-site electricity for the building.
